Ingredients (for 1 glass):
🌿 70 ml of JNPR n°1 , alcohol-free and sugar-free spirits made from juniper berries with a fresh and herbal taste for a perfect base
🍋 30ml lime juice
🍊 7.5 ml orange syrup
Recipe flow:
Prepare the orange syrup (squeeze an orange and add a tablespoon of powdered sugar. Mix thoroughly)
Squeeze a fresh lime, filter.
Decorate the rim of a coupette glass with salt.
In a shaker, add orange syrup, JNPR #1, lime juice and ice cubes. Mix vigorously using the shaker.
Pour into the coupette glass while filtering.
